Hi guys.

I have a problem with my Macbook pro 2013....about a year ago, it started to behave very odd....on boot up, it would show a grey screen and a question mark, or circle with a slash across it, or folder icon in the middle of the screen...than i would have to reboot it a few times with holding up "option" button and choose Macintosh HD drive, to boot it, and luckily it would start working....that continued for a while after what i have gone to local computer repair store since i was out of USA and here in Ukraine there is no official apple service. They changed the HDD to SSD and it worked for a month or so just fine, after wards it started again, and after half a year to boot up the computer became real challenge. And finally when i decided to reinstall OS X and boot it from USB flash drive, it didn't see any SSD....however when i press "option" during start up, i can see Macintosh HD, and am able to choose it and start loading procedure, however screen goes black after about 10% of loading procedure....looks like it just shuts off for some reason....

I thought that it might be the SSD, but is it really possible so that within 1 year 1 HDD and 1 SSD would die????? with normal use of computer, just for internet browsing, and watching movies...etc....

It's not unheard of, but that is unusual to be that unlucky. Shouldn't that SSD at least be under warranty still? It's entirely possible that your problem isn't the drive at all, but a component on the motherboard itself. If you are able to, run the Apple Hardware Test and see what that reports.
